The Glitz and Glamour of Las Vegas

When we think of casinos, one location that instantly comes to mind is Las Vegas. Often referred to as “The Entertainment Capital of the World,” Las Vegas is synonymous with gambling, luxury, and round-the-clock entertainment. While casinos have been a part of Las Vegas since the early 20th century, it was the movies that truly put the city on the map. Iconic films like “Ocean’s Eleven” and “Casino” showcased the glitz and glamour of Las Vegas, depicting it as a playground for the rich and famous. These movies not only attracted viewers but also planted a seed of curiosity and desire to experience the thrill of Las Vegas for themselves. As a result, thousands of people flocked to the city, fueling its growth and transforming it into a global gambling destination.

The James Bond Effect

When it comes to casino movies, one series stands out above the rest – the James Bond franchise. For decades, James Bond has been the epitome of sophistication, charm, and adventure. Many of the Bond films feature high-stakes casino scenes. The suave spy engaging in intense poker games or engaging with dangerous villains in iconic casino settings. These films not only added an element of excitement to the Bond series but also sparked interest in the world of gambling. Bond’s love for casinos, martinis, and beautiful women created a romanticized image of the casino experience, making it all the more enticing for viewers. This “James Bond effect” undoubtedly contributed to the rise in casino popularity, making them seem cool and glamorous.

Casino-Themed Movies

While movies like “Ocean’s Eleven” and the James Bond franchise put casinos in the spotlight. There are also numerous films centered entirely around the world of gambling. These casino-themed movies take viewers on a rollercoaster ride of emotions, showcasing the highs and lows of gambling. From the tense poker games in “Rounders” to the gripping story of a card-counting prodigy in 21. These films tap into the thrill and excitement of the casino experience. By offering a glimpse into the world of professional gamblers. These movies not only entertain but also pique curiosity and create a certain allure around casinos. Viewers are left wondering what it would be like to sit at a poker table amongst masters of the game or outsmart the casino to win big.

The Reality vs. Fiction Dilemma

It’s important to note that while casino-themed movies provide entertainment, they often blur the lines between reality and fiction. While some movies accurately portray the atmosphere and games found in casinos. Others may exaggerate or embellish certain aspects for dramatic effect. It’s crucial for viewers to understand that the glitzy, high-stakes world depicted on screen is not always an accurate representation of what they will find in real-life casinos. However, this does not diminish the influence that movies have on the casino industry. If anything, it adds to the allure and mystique surrounding these gambling establishments. Making them even more appealing to the general public.

Online Casinos and the Silver Screen

While movies have undoubtedly played a significant role in increasing the popularity of brick-and-mortar casinos. They have also had an impact on the rise of online casinos. In recent years, the internet has revolutionized the way we consume entertainment, and the casino industry is no exception. Online casinos offer convenience, accessibility, and a wide range of games, bringing the thrill of gambling directly to people’s screens. The influence of movies on online casinos can be seen in the development of cinematic slot games and live dealer experiences. Many online casinos now offer slot games based on popular movies. Allowing players to immerse themselves in their favorite film while enjoying the chance to win real money. Additionally, the introduction of live dealer games, where players can interact with real-life dealers via video stream. It creates a more immersive and cinematic casino experience, reminiscent of the excitement found in movies.

From the Screen to the Casino Floor

Movies have not only influenced the rise of online casinos but have also made their way onto the casino floor. Movie-themed slot machines have become increasingly popularly. Allowing players to enjoy their favorite films while trying their luck at winning big. From “The Godfather” to “Jurassic Park,” these slot machines immerse players in their beloved movie universe. Ceating a unique and engaging gaming experience. The marriage of movies and casinos not only attracts movie enthusiasts to the gaming floor but also offers a new and exciting way for casino-goers to experience their favorite films.
